patches Posted January 14, 2020 Share #11 Posted January 14, 2020 The Red X I would venture to say are Crossed Cannons, A Corps Artillery worn helmet at one time, probably WWII circa 1945, can not of course know if it would of been the Headquarters Battery of XV Corps Artillery or one of the Firing Battalions assigned too it. Navybean Posted January 14, 2020 Share #12 Posted January 14, 2020 Liner looks like a late WW2 era liner, appear to be black painted washers which would mean late WW2. Looks like a nice helmet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
